Watch the power of steam demonstrated in my home with the MC 1375 McCulloch steam cleaner. I will review all the specs, show the pros (many) and cons (not very many) of this steam machine, and then show it in action cleaning all kinds of real-life messes.
McCulloch MC 1375 comes with 20 accessories. It has a button to lock the steam on, so you don't have to hold down the button. That frees up your hands and makes cleaning easier.

McCulloch MC1375 steam cleaner review - here are the specs
• 48 oz. water tank
• 90-minute continuous steam (cleaning time)
• 10-minute heating time on the steamer
• 18’ power cord
• 1500 watts
• On-demand variable steam
• Integrated cord wrap
• 20 accessories
• 2-year warranty
